Reverend Hawker on BBC's The One Show

Reverend_HawkerNews Update, BBC's The One Show is hosting a feature on Reverend Hawker tomorrow evening.

Filmed last Monday in conjunction with the Bude Tourist Office, The Castle Heritage Centre and Brian Dudley Stamp; The One Show will be looking at Hawker's life and his eccentricities.  Make sure to tune in to BBC One tomorrow (21st) at 7pm.

The Bude Canal

Bude canal is unusual in that it starts from the harbour in Bude, with the first lock opening to the sea. The recent renovation of the lock gates means that once again ocean-going boats can be seen tied up in the bude canal basin.
